Chelsea are apparently pretty confident that they can make a significant move for Declan Rice in the summer.

According to Ben Jacobs, Todd Boehly and his team are ‘planning’ a raid for West Ham United’s captain once the campaign concludes.

Boehly also seemingly believes Rice will be available for around £75m, a decrease in price that the Hammers were asking for in the previous transfer window.

The England international has been a favourite of the Chelsea board pretty much ever since he established himself as a Premier League stalwart.

Changing of managers or owners hasn’t altered the opinion in regards to the quality midfielder.

It feels fated that Rice should return to the club where his career began.

Cobham was the original host to the 23-year-old’s talents, before he headed across the capital to West Ham.

He didn’t wait around in their academy for long, making his league debut at the end of the 2017/17 season.

Since then, he’s played 215 times for the Irons, a majority of those arriving in the top flight.
